sheet metal enclosures are a popular choice for housing a wide range of electronic components and devices. These enclosures are made from thin metal sheets that are bent and welded together to create a sturdy and secure housing for sensitive equipment. They are commonly used in industries such as telecommunications, electrical engineering, and automotive manufacturing.
One of the main advantages of sheet metal enclosures is their versatility. These enclosures can be customized to fit the specific needs of the equipment they are housing. They can be designed in a wide range of shapes and sizes, making them suitable for a variety of applications. Whether you need a small enclosure for a single component or a large enclosure to house an entire system, sheet metal enclosures can be tailored to meet your requirements.
In addition to their versatility, sheet metal enclosures are also known for their durability. The metal used to create these enclosures is typically made from materials such as aluminum, steel, or stainless steel, which are known for their strength and longevity. This makes sheet metal enclosures ideal for use in harsh environments where the equipment needs to be protected from dust, moisture, and other contaminants.
Another advantage of sheet metal enclosures is their ease of customization. Because they are made from thin metal sheets, these enclosures can be easily modified to add features such as mounting brackets, ventilation holes, cable management systems, and more. This allows for greater flexibility in design and ensures that the enclosure can meet the specific needs of the equipment it is housing.
sheet metal enclosures are also commonly used in environments where electromagnetic interference (EMI) shielding is required. The metal construction of these enclosures helps to block out unwanted electromagnetic signals, ensuring that the sensitive electronic components inside are protected from interference. This makes sheet metal enclosures an ideal choice for use in applications where signal integrity is critical.
